Discover a range of 360 feedback examples tailored for both peers and managers. 360degree feedback (sometimes called 360 feedback) is feedback given to an employee from multiple sources as a form of performance management.360 degree feedback, or multisource feedback, collects feedback from different reference points. It's a comprehensive performance evaluation method. Here's a list of positive and negative 360 feedback examples that are actually helpful to your peers.
